THE MIRAGE PALETTE

A classic palette with a twist, Mirage is inspired by a refraction of light from the sky. Cool neutral tones of white or grey & mid-tone blues are juxtaposed against the warmth of Moroccan Sunset, pink clay and sand. This combination creates a modern complimentary color twist as unexpected as the appearance of a sheet of water in the desert.
